EnergyMax - Laser Energy Sensors
EnergyMax sensors are based upon pyroelectric technology and can therefore measure lasers at high repetition rates. The
maximum repetition rate is primarily dependent upon the thermal resistance of the coating and the maximum pulse width
the sensor is designed to measure. Refer to the summary table on page 43 for maximum laser pulse width limitations.
Model Rep. Rate (pps) 1 10 100 1000 10,000
J-50MB-HE up to 300
J-50MB-LE up to 300
J-25MB-HE up to 1000
J-25MB-LE up to 1000
J-10MB-HE up to 1000
J-10MB-LE up to 1000
J-50MT-10KHZ up to 10,000
J-25MT-10KHZ up to 10,000
J-10MT-10KHZ up to 10,000
J-50MB-YAG up to 50
J-25MB-IR up to 20
J-50MUV-248 w/o Diffuser up to 200
J-50MUV-248 w/Diffuser up to 200
J-50MUV-193 w/o Diffuser up to 200
J-50MUV-193 w/Diffuser up to 200
J-25MUV-248 up to 400
J-25MUV-193 up to 400

The next selection chart shows the range of wavelengths that can be measured with each sensor. This characteristic is coating
dependent, so sensors with diffusers may have a narrower spectral range than similar sensors without diffusers.
The spectral compensation of each sensor is unique to that serial number, and is based upon spectral scans performed on each
sensor disk (and on each optic if the sensor has a diffuser). The spectral compensation provides greater measurement accuracy
for wavelengths that differ from the optical calibration wavelength.
Model Wavelength (µm) 0.1 1 10
J-50MB-HE 0.19 to 12.0
J-50MB-LE 0.19 to 12.0
J-25MB-HE 0.19 to 12.0
J-25MB-LE 0.19 to 12.0
J-10MB-HE 0.19 to 12.0
J-10MB-LE 0.19 to 12.0
J-50MT-10KHZ 0.19 to 2.1
J-25MT-10KHZ 0.19 to 2.1
J-10MT-10KHZ 0.19 to 2.1
J-50MB-YAG 0.266 to 2.1
J-25MB-IR 0.532 to 2.1
J-50MUV-248 w/o Diffuser 0.19 to 2.1
J-50MUV-248 w/Diffuser 0.19 to 0.266
J-50MUV-193 w/o Diffuser 0.19 to 2.1
J-50MUV-193 w/Diffuser 0.19 to 0.266
J-25MUV-248 w/o Diffuser 0.19 to 2.1
J-25MUV-193 w/o Diffuser 0.19 to 2.1
